#601d9e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#601d9e is composed of 37.6% red, 11.4% green and 62%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 39.2% cyan, 81.6% magenta, 0% yellow and 38% black. It has a hue angle of 271.2 degrees, a saturation of 69% and a lightness of 36.7%. #601d9e color hex could be obtained by blending #c03aff with #00003d. Closest websafe color is: #663399.

#601d9e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#601d9e has RGB values of R:96, G:29, B:158 and CMYK values of C:0.39, M:0.82, Y:0, K:0.38. Its decimal value is 6299038.
